Hobbs Heirloom Premium eighty/20 Cotton/Poly Blend Batting is among the preferred battings available, and for good cause. It offers more loft and less pounds than conventional cotton batting, is tough and equipment-washable, and it is well suited for several different apps, like to be used in: utility quilts, children’s quilts, charity quilts, and for quilts currently being presented as presents, and also in table runners, placemats, wall quilts/hangings. Hobbs Heirloom Premium eighty/20 Cotton/Poly Mix Batting is fantastic to quilt by hand or equipment.

We recommend washing objects manufactured with Hobbs Heirloom® Wool Batting by hand, in great h2o, and laying them out flat to dry. If you like machine washing, merchandise built with this batting may be machine-washed – it is best to use a delicate cycle and cold/cool h2o and make certain there’s no hefty agitation or spin throughout the clean cycle.
